Asseta is a marketplace for used manufacturing equipment and spare parts. The first vertical we’re focusing on is the semiconductor industry—think Intel, Texas Instruments, IBM, etc. We’ve targeted 35 large, publicly traded manufacturers and are actively doing business with 24 of them.
Our competition mostly consists of brokers with barely-maintained spreadsheets, so you can imagine the commotion created when we built out the largest centralized parts database in the industry.
Our customers love us because we make it our jobs to make them look amazing. For most, their performance (and bonuses) are tied to reducing their spending, and we help them do that like nobody else.
With internal champions at many of our target companies, the next step is to evolve the product to better integrate with their workflow and automate ourselves out of the transactions.
Our long-term goal is to reduce the cost of innovation for hardware companies by providing reliable access to used equipment and parts, ultimately lowering the barriers to entry. If we are successful, we will empower a new generation of hardware startups. The next Jawbone, Nest or Soylent will use us to get started faster and with less capital.
